Partager via


Application de petites mises à jour par réinstallation du produit

Une petite mise à jour peut être appliquée à une application en réinstallant complètement ou partiellement l'application à partir de la ligne de commande ou d'un programme.

Pour propager la petite mise à jour aux utilisateurs actuels (il s'agit d'une réinstallation complète) à partir de la ligne de commande

  1. À partir de la ligne de commande, utilisez soit : msiexec /fvomus [chemin d'accès au fichier .msi mis à jour], soit msiexec /I [chemin d'accès au fichier .msi mis à jour] REINSTALL=ALL REINSTALLMODE=vomus.
  2. Le fichier .msi mis à jour est mis en cache sur l'ordinateur de l'utilisateur. Notez qu'il n'est pas possible pour l'utilisateur de réinstaller le produit à l'aide de Ajout/Suppression de programmes, car le fichier .msi mis à jour ne se trouve pas encore sur l'ordinateur de l'utilisateur.

Pour propager une petite mise à jour aux utilisateurs actuels (il s'agit d'une réinstallation complète) à partir d'un programme

  1. À partir d'un programme, appelez MsiReinstallProduct et spécifiez REINSTALLMODE_PACKAGE, REINSTALLMODE_FILEOLDERVERSION, REINSTALLMODE_MACHINEDATA, REINSTALLMODE_USERDATA et REINSTALLMODE_SHORTCUT.
  2. Le fichier .msi mis à jour est mis en cache sur l'ordinateur de l'utilisateur.

La méthode suivante lance une réinstallation des seules fonctionnalités ou composants concernés par la petite mise à jour.

Pour propager une petite mise à jour aux utilisateurs actuels (il s'agit d'une réinstallation partielle)

  1. Obtenez une liste des noms des fonctionnalités et des composants concernés par la petite mise à jour.
  2. À partir de la requête, utilisez : **msiexec /I [chemin d'accès au fichier .msi mis à jour] REINSTALL=[**Liste des fonctionnalités] REINSTALLMODE=vomus.
  3. Le fichier .msi mis à jour est mis en cache sur l'ordinateur de l'utilisateur.